Rough with Cplane and Tplane different


Recommended Posts

I am roughing a steep walled part where I have set a the tplane to be differnt to the cplane. Reason the cplane and containment boundries are perpendicular to the outside of the stock but the tplane is at 45degrees. Therfore it is calulating everything with the cplane but the b axis is set at 45degrees. I need to do this because I run out of z down travel and I am machining right down to the table.

Would like to use Surface>rough>pocket. But I get an error when calulating the path. Surface>rough>parrallel works but isn't quite as efficent as the pocket option but maybe I will have to use this, but it is worth asking if the pocket option is possible. I don't want to make the cplane the same as the tplane (ie at 45degrees) since there will be a lot of time cutting air.

Any help most appreachiated. Thanks.

Use a rest milling toolpath.

Create a toolpath that machines the job to the shape you have and turn posting off.Then use this Toolapth as a Ref for a rest mill toolpath.

 

Or creare an STL from the modal if it is solids and use the STL file as a ref for the restmill Toolpath.
